    Was pressed for time on rare afternoon off , and was primarily function & feeding verification . Serious group testing will be next time , and I'll now do my prefered front sight treatment before verifying POI with HST . I was having my predictable elevation variation with the stock White Dot / White Outline sights .

    3 10 rd mags came with it , plus 2 14 rd from Chantilly. A cpl boxes of FMJ , plus HST , R-P Green & White JHP , plus 9BPLE .

    Once with brand new 14 rd and grungy BPLE it went the barest mount short of full battery . But that was BPLE that had been retaliated to range ammo for grunge and brand new mag . I'll either dissemble the 14's and polish any rough spots , or put some more rounds thru them. Probably good enough to just use fresh ammo , but with 3 10's there's no rush .

    It handled as you would expect for a near clone of G 19 . Not that recoil is an issue with 9mm , but the non interchangeable rubberized back stap is certainly comfortable .

    $100 undercutting of the Canok TP9SF . ( Get picky , the starting $ 399 Canik is G17 equivalent and the $439 Canik SC is G26 equivalent, while the FMK splits the difference in size with basically G19 equivalent. )

    The one minor quick of FMK not mentioned yet , is that about half the time firmly seating a loaded mag with slide locked back , will self release the slide . Seem about equal between 10rd and 14 rd mags .

    I mentally noted the fact , but didn't consider it a big deal otherwise. The slide stop is well placed and smoothly operates anyway .
